Commit Graph

356 Commits (3f3cc0eb8a36aa9991a63fec967cdfe341c18a9c)

Author SHA1 Message Date
Björn Lindqvist 422c4b2051 splitting: new word split-indices, it's useful compiler.cfg.scheduling so let's add it to the splitting vocab too 2014-11-22 17:31:38 -08:00
John Benediktsson be25dc2b7e Revert "tools.gc-decode: Dumb fix for zip change."
This reverts commit 4c1f7451a4.
2014-11-11 17:56:35 -08:00
Doug Coleman 4c1f7451a4 tools.gc-decode: Dumb fix for zip change. 2014-11-08 22:32:50 -08:00
Doug Coleman 61676954d4 tools.gc-decode: Just make sure that the gc-decode tests work. Any answer
is ok.
2014-10-07 13:13:58 -07:00
Björn Lindqvist 4a96e6163b VM: new primitive (callback-room) for querying the VM about memory usage
The word works exactly like (code-room) except it looks at the memory
usage in the callback heap instead of the code heap.
2014-09-29 07:30:21 -07:00
Doug Coleman ae81a9c426 tools.gc-decode: linux32 is a slow vm and i'm committing from mac and things passed on mac last time. ugh. 2014-09-24 17:20:57 -07:00
Doug Coleman b0179f528e tools.gc-decode: typo.. 2014-09-24 17:15:18 -07:00
Doug Coleman 3aa88dbeea tools.gc-decode: Fix test for linux32. 2014-09-24 17:12:02 -07:00
Doug Coleman 202254a087 tools.gc-decode: Fix unit tests for 32bit. 2014-09-12 12:07:26 -07:00
Doug Coleman d2ffa127e4 tools.gc-decode: Fix unit test for compiler fix. 2014-09-08 18:08:50 -07:00
Björn Lindqvist 5e1a0e212a tools.gc-decode: update vocab to match gc-map changes 2014-09-08 14:54:18 -07:00
Doug Coleman 1df0cffc8a tools.gc-decode: Fix docs. 2014-08-25 16:40:31 -07:00
Björn Lindqvist 3a6c14765d vm: add the gc-info struct 2014-08-25 14:52:11 -07:00
Björn Lindqvist 9b35de2b10 tools.gc-decode: vocab for reading words gc maps 2014-08-25 14:52:06 -07:00
Doug Coleman 04c7051b61 tools.dns.public: Add some public DNS server ips and helper words. 2013-11-16 17:56:32 -08:00
Doug Coleman 903f3d0a18 tools.dns: Fix using. 2013-11-16 17:55:45 -08:00
Doug Coleman 8085e4e6ef dns: Add with-dns-servers to allow custom DNS lookups.
tools.dns: Add dns-host word to look up DNS from a specific server.
2013-11-16 17:12:30 -08:00
John Benediktsson 233e84bdf4 tools.which: cleanup code a little. 2013-01-11 11:37:59 -08:00
John Benediktsson 00584264d5 tools.which: adding some docs and cleanup. 2013-01-11 10:20:19 -08:00
John Benediktsson d4f3a0a2cc tools.which: adding the "which" command. 2012-10-24 19:20:02 -07:00
Doug Coleman 89c262982c tools.dns: Show ipv6 ips in host command. 2012-10-22 09:47:36 -07:00
Slava Pestov 7864556e5b tools.time.struct: fix load error 2011-09-05 19:45:24 -07:00
Slava Pestov e90fd3b942 Fix usage note in dns vocab, move tools.dns from basis to extra since dns vocab is in extra 2011-02-25 21:08:00 -08:00
Slava Pestov 7d4b64e361 rename benchmark.struct to tools.time.struct since it is not a benchmark 2010-08-11 21:51:19 -07:00
Slava Pestov d66f887736 Create basis vocab root 2008-07-28 22:03:13 -05:00
Slava Pestov 4953ce5d2f Cleanup 2008-07-28 17:54:10 -05:00
Slava Pestov b4fc1e0d5f Make vocab-usage and vocab-uses more useful 2008-07-15 16:17:13 -05:00
Slava Pestov 7ca3c2a878 Various minor compiler tweaks 2008-07-12 01:08:30 -05:00
Slava Pestov 34c0cf6111 Use tr instead of substitute in a few places 2008-07-09 19:43:46 -05:00
U-SLAVA-DFB8FF805\Slava 0051a50b75 Move general shufflers and combinators into generalizations, move narray there too 2008-07-07 19:36:33 -05:00
Slava Pestov 70e370f69d Fix walker 2008-07-07 19:26:58 -05:00
Slava Pestov a9adf82e70 Fix obscure bug in profiprofiler 2008-07-05 22:19:16 -05:00
Slava Pestov 0f535da33f Merge branch 'master' of git://factorcode.org/git/factor 2008-07-05 05:04:18 -05:00
Slava Pestov a6c3de58bc Tetris is a bit bigger on Windows; that's ok, since its a new addition to size tests 2008-07-05 05:02:44 -05:00
U-SLAVA-DFB8FF805\Slava 7ea5c76563 Merge branch 'master' of git://factorcode.org/git/factor 2008-07-05 04:16:32 -05:00
Slava Pestov c99215667d Oops, all sizes were off by an order of magnitude 2008-07-05 03:59:49 -05:00
Slava Pestov 0dec9230dc Stricter deploy size tests (I'm such a masochist) 2008-07-05 03:44:54 -05:00
slava 3dcc04675b Merge branch 'master' of git://factorcode.org/git/factor 2008-07-05 03:07:48 -05:00
slava d9bb18b193 More aggressive tree shaker 2008-07-05 03:07:10 -05:00
Slava Pestov b0d11073d6 Fix step-into on generic words and call-next-method in walker 2008-07-05 00:59:28 -05:00
U-SLAVA-DFB8FF805\Slava 0b2300cedf Split up models vocabulary 2008-07-04 17:58:37 -05:00
Slava Pestov 48d8d44d80 Tweak deploy descriptors 2008-07-03 20:50:08 -05:00
Slava Pestov aeb2b9d701 Fixing unit test failures 2008-07-02 15:57:38 -05:00
Slava Pestov 537269447c Move mirrors out of the boot image 2008-07-02 00:20:01 -05:00
Slava Pestov 58159095ee Fix load-everything 2008-06-30 16:06:14 -05:00
Slava Pestov 77c4d97785 Some unit test fixes 2008-06-30 03:57:00 -05:00
Slava Pestov b36e06d0d6 Builtinn types now use new slot accessors; tuple slot type declaration work in progress 2008-06-28 02:36:20 -05:00
slava 68ddfc9410 Fixing deployment tests 2008-06-25 20:47:07 -05:00
Slava Pestov 6e0d35e615 Split up huge parser vocabulary 2008-06-25 03:25:08 -05:00
Slava Pestov 9a89a97c5a Fix deploy tests for real 2008-06-18 23:29:56 -05:00